The Westin Kierland Resort & Spa

Whether you are interested in planning a golf getaway, a family vacation, a romantic weekend, or a friendsâ trip, the Westin Kierland Resort and Spa delivers. Golfers can enjoy the three Scott Miller-designed golf courses right on the property.

For pampering and relaxation, look no further than the Agave Spa. Kids can spend all day on the 110-foot waterslide and 900-foot lazy river, and all ages can find excitement on the FlowRider, a water feature that allows you to surf on a permanent wave.

Rooms at the Westin Kierland are large and sumptuous and feature private balconies, which either overlook the golf courses or the mountain ranges off in the distance. Dining options are varied, from casual right up to fine dining at the recently renovated Nellie Cashmanâs or at the Latin-inspired deseo restaurant.

Arcadia Where To Stay In Scottsdale For Families

Arcadia holds the special distinction of being part of both Scottsdale and Phoenix. It sits to the north of the Arizona Canal and boasts easy access to the capital, the countryside, and everywhere in between.

Built on a former citrus grove, Arcadia is a neighbourhood characterized by its large leafy streets. It has a relaxed atmosphere and is in close proximity to some of Scottsdales most famous natural attractions, like Camelback Mountain and the Echo Canyon Recreation Area. Arizonas top hikes are just moments away, making this our top pick for adventurous families.

Scottsdale Museum Of Contemporary Art

Crafted by the award-winning architect Will Bruder, minimalistic SMoCA holds some of the most beloved modern and contemporary art and architecture from around the world. Featuring a public Skyspace by James Turrell, where visitors can witness the constantly changing light of the desert sky, the museum is situated on 21 acres of a local park and presents nine to 12 different exhibitions every year. Downtown Best Area To Stay In Scottsdale For Nightlife

Downtown Scottsdale is one of the liveliest neighbourhoods in the city. It sits north of Old Town and straddles both sides of the Arizona Canal. Here youll find a great selection of shops and malls, as well as plenty of yoga studios, hip cafes, and trendy restaurants.

Home to the entertainment district, Downtown Scottsdale is our top recommendation for where to stay if youre looking to enjoy a night out on the town. It boasts everything from thriving dance floors to low-key pubs and is packed with plenty of fun and excitement no matter the time of day.

Love to shop? Downtown Scottsdale is also home to Fashion Square, the largest shopping mall in the state of Arizona.

Hotel Valley Ho For Architecture Lovers

Royal Palms Resort and Spa (Scottsdale Phoenix Area, Arizona) Hotel ...

Did you know that Scottsdale used to be a favorite getaway for the Hollywood elite? When Scottsdale first incorporated back in the 1950s, it was still considered pretty remote, meaning movie stars and famous musicians could escape from the prying eyes of the paparazzi in Scottsdale.

One of the favorite celebrity haunts from this period was the Hotel Valley Ho.

Opened in 1956, the Hotel Valley Ho was designed by architect Edward Varney, who studied under Frank Lloyd Wright. All the great mid-century modern details from the original hotel have been beautifully preserved in fact, this hotel is considered to be one of the best-preserved mid-century hotels in the United States.

The Hotel Valley Ho gives off some major Mad Men vibes, but also has more modern amenities like a spa, two swimming pools, flat-screen TVs, and free wifi.

The rooms: You can stay in one of the original low-slung buildings that fan out from the Hotel Valley Hoâs lobby, or you can book a suite in the hotelâs newer tower, many of which come with full kitchens and sitting areas.

Must-do: Book a spot on the hotelâs Magical History Tour, which is a 90-minute historical tour of the hotel. Youâll learn all about the hotelâs history and architecture, plus hear some juicy stories of the hotelâs Hollywood past!
